Output 888926653089de4f91ed8f922f10f9c717f94e1b7d0a86bfc7dfbcca46761f3a:1

value
99531638
script pubkey
OP_0 OP_PUSHBYTES_20 e877d6de42ed295ca7c4e4daf984c0315053170d
address
tb1qapmadhjza554ef7yund0npxqx9g9x9cdh8pygt
transaction
888926653089de4f91ed8f922f10f9c717f94e1b7d0a86bfc7dfbcca46761f3a